mirror of
https://github.com/Ryujinx/Ryujinx.git
synced 2024-12-21 10:52:01 +00:00
ff8849671a
* Enable write to memory and improve logging * Update tamper machine opcodes and improve reporting * Add Else support * Add missing private statement
24 lines
No EOL
842 B
C#
24 lines
No EOL
842 B
C#
using System.Collections.Generic;
|
|
|
|
namespace Ryujinx.HLE.HOS.Kernel.Process
|
|
{
|
|
internal class ProcessTamperInfo
|
|
{
|
|
public KProcess Process { get; }
|
|
public IEnumerable<string> BuildIds { get; }
|
|
public IEnumerable<ulong> CodeAddresses { get; }
|
|
public ulong HeapAddress { get; }
|
|
public ulong AliasAddress { get; }
|
|
public ulong AslrAddress { get; }
|
|
|
|
public ProcessTamperInfo(KProcess process, IEnumerable<string> buildIds, IEnumerable<ulong> codeAddresses, ulong heapAddress, ulong aliasAddress, ulong aslrAddress)
|
|
{
|
|
Process = process;
|
|
BuildIds = buildIds;
|
|
CodeAddresses = codeAddresses;
|
|
HeapAddress = heapAddress;
|
|
AliasAddress = aliasAddress;
|
|
AslrAddress = aslrAddress;
|
|
}
|
|
}
|
|
} |